Transaction 86889adcf3d1d17001d70bab43fe2c98e21f83c3271eac59a4443d5ecfe6eb1a
1 Input
1 Output
-
86889adcf3d1d17001d70bab43fe2c98e21f83c3271eac59a4443d5ecfe6eb1a:0
- value
- 504760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0382ca596d8dc297ee139488723ee53d14367e91 OP_EQUAL
- address
- 321adbc1ij8z7XRExBfNm6JEnq17bdsLdX